Working From Home-Affiliate Marketing
Could Be Your Answer
By Vickie J. Scanlon
Question: In your pursuit for an online job did you encounter
a scam or two? Most will say yes. And if you are one of the lucky ones that did not encounter a scam –I truly have to applaud you.
However, you are in the minority. Most people go the easy
route-mistakenly believing it’s easier to make money on the
Internet then within a brick and mortar business. If that is your first initial thought, you would be wrong.
I'll give you an idea of some of the "easy" ways in which
people have attempted to make money online.
Surveys, MLM and Typing
The newbie easy way to making money, is their belief that they can make great money doing surveys or typing or signing up for an MLM.
Surveys are fun, but make very little money. MLM can be legitimate or be in truth a pyramid in disguise. If the MLM is a pyramid in disguise you will notice that there are many participants, with the winning cash going to the top few.
Typing jobs. Many newbies are caught in this borderline scam. First,
they say you can make money, but you will need to pay to join, before
getting access to the site. If you shucked out the cash, you have just
been scammed. With these typing jobs you are in truth, cut and pasting
their advertisement to get more individuals like you, to join their
program. Sadly, you will have to work 60 to 70 hours a week, for four or
more months just to pay for what you shelled out to join the program.
Bottom line, stay clear, you do not need to pay anything to join an
affiliate program.
However, there are legitimate typing jobs online, but you do have to have
experience, and many times, it is very specialized. And, if you have the
type of experience they want, you may have to wait for a position to
open.
If you’ve tried all of these and got nowhere, and you still want to try to make a living online, think about the possibility of going into
affiliate marketing.
What is Affiliate Marketing?
Affiliate Marketing is the promotion of another person or company's product, in which you get a percentage of the profits if a sale is made. It sounds easy, but trust me, it not. It's hard work, but it is a legitimate type of online
business. But if you are new to affiliate marketing - prepare for the learning curve and low profits when you begin- so if you haven't lost your job-keep it, until you start seeing profits.
Good points about Affiliate Marketing?
1. It’s a unique way to start a business without the headaches of an Ecommerce site.
You have an opportunity to sell your own product and have affiliate help
sell the product for you. Or you can sell products for other companies.
Some people have solely used affiliate marketing to make a living, while
others used it as a secondary income.
2. No shopping cart needed-since you redirect all customers to the
company site, you will not need a shopping cart.
3. Don’t have to produce your own products.
4. It was once said you don’t need a website, but that is changing.
Years ago, a website or blog was not needed, but today it is more of a
necessity. Why? Creditability.
5. Outlay of money is minimal. You can begin selling affiliate products
at no cost. The only cost you would incur would be the cost of a web
hosting and domain name.
6. Don’t have to pay to join affiliate programs. If you are entering
into an affiliate program and they ask you to pay, it's time to quickly
step away. You should never have to pay to join any affiliate program.
Bad Points about Affiliate Marketing
1. If you are new to the game of Affiliate Marketing, there is a learning curve.
With affiliate marketing you will need to learn the ins and outs of
internet marketing. It begins, first, with your blog and website.
Learning about SEO and keywords, and the other marketing avenues that is
available on the Internet.
2. Won’t make a whole bunch of money overnight. You hear a lot of
people claiming that they make a lot of money. That may be true for the
few, but not for the many. It takes a lot of hard work.
To conclude, I found that the good points outweighed the bad points. It gave me an opportunity to learn, grow and find a presence online. If this is what you are looking for- I say go for it!
